The J.P. Morgan Wealth Management (JPMWM) business is focused on helping investors achieve their long-term financial goals and is comprised of the Chase wealth management business, J.P. Morgan Securities and Online Investing - our digital investing platform. The combined business has ~$400 billion in assets under management and ~4,500 advisors who work out of 3,500 branches and 21 offices.
Digital Product Strategy & Acceleration is part of the Product Acceleration Garage (PAG) in Wealth Management Product & Experience. This team takes new and innovative ideas and turns them into real, tangible technologies from concept all the way to launch. We develop the strategic vision, prioritize our roadmap, and quickly build and test our proof-of-concepts. Our team works across US Wealth Management to develop the next generation of advanced technology and bring them to market.
Position Overview:
The Senior Product Associate will play a pivotal role in all aspects of a product cycle, from evaluating the business value and time to market, to defining product requirements, and to being a driving force behind rapid iteration and experiment. The role is perfect for individuals who are not only excited about the latest technology and trends, but also possess strong capabilities of problem solving, strategic thinking, multi-tasking, communication, and collaboration with various businesses and functional areas across J.P. Morgan Wealth Management.
Responsibilities:
Collaborate with product manager and other stakeholders to define product strategy, business value, and MVP scope based on customer insights and market research
Write product requirements in collaboration with Technology, Design, Data & Analytics to deliver the product
Act as a thought leader on the product design and execution while maintaining keen awareness of industry landscape
Integrate data analytics, product metrics, user experience research, competitive and market analysis, and company goals to drive prioritization of product features
Communicate effectively across functions and levels about product vision, timeline, deliverables, etc., including to senior leadership
Demonstrate self-motivation and a commitment to acquiring new knowledge and technology trends
Qualifications:
5+ years of experience in financial services or digital product management, preferably with experience in wealth management, financial planning, asset management, digital banking, or a closely related business managing strategic or transformational change
Passionate about new industry trends and on constant look out for AI evolvement
Experience being part of a delivery team that spans multiple work streams with varying timelines, priorities and complexities, ultimately launching a new / enhanced product to market
Advanced user of Jira or other Product tools
Ability to prioritize tasks, say 'no' when required, and ensure our organization is on track to execute against product roadmap and deliver strategic change that meets our goals
Experience leading cross-functional teams, developing a clear path forward form diverse points of view
Structured thinker, effective communicator with excellent written communication skills
Highly self-motivated with the ability to take initiative, problem solve, and excel in ambiguity
Ability to ask intelligent questions that push the team further regardless of title
M.B.A. or graduate degree in relevant field desired
Previous experience in management consulting or digital product desired
